Which test is used to ascertain whether the battery plates are defective or not?
The cadmium test is the test which tells you directly whether or not the plates are charged and in charging a battery the aim is to charge the plates, and not merely to bring the specific gravity to 1.280.
How does battery conductance test work?
Battery conductance testers work by sending a small current through the battery, and measuring its electrical resistance; they then use this information along with a mathematical model of the battery (, and any data the user may have input) to calculate the battery’s performance parameters.

How is battery conductance measured?
Battery conductance is measured by evaluating the voltage response to a small, select frequency AC current signal briefly impressed on the battery. The resultant conductance measurement provides pertinent battery information without the need of bringing the battery to full discharge.

What is local action in a battery?
Local action of a battery is the internal loss of battery due to local currents that flow between different parts of a plate. These local currents are produced by chemical reactions. Polarization is the termination of the cell reaction in the battery due to the collection of hydrogen gas around the positive electrode.

What is the hydrometer reading for a fully charged battery?
1.265
A hydrometer reading of 1.265 indicates a fully charged battery. A 75% charge is 1.225. Approximately 1.190 is half-charged, 25% is 1.155 and 1.120 indicates complete discharge.

How does conductance test work on car batteries?
Conductance testing passes a low-voltage alternating current through the battery to test the resistance of the battery plates, which can accurately test discharged batteries. As with carbon pile testing, older conductance testers base their testing upon the CCA rating of the battery.
